Bandra, Bhandup in Mumbai city are examples of ______.
A) Central Business District
B) Commuter towns
C) Suburbs
D) None of the above

Complete step by step solution:
Situating in Mumbai, Salsette island in Maharashtra in India, Bandra is a top-class coastal suburb. The suburb is on the north side of the river Mithi. Maharashtra, India. Bhandup is a suburban town in Mumbai, India. Bhandup's name comes from Bhandupeshwar.
A suburb is a mixed-use or suburban area, existing within a commuting distance of one city as a part of a city or an urban area, or as a separate residential neighbourhood.
Rural settlements begin outside the urban border areas. But the middle region between them is called the transitional zone. In this region there is a combination of rural and urban land uses. In these areas there is a mixed life. Cultural projects in this field are also immersive. Over the years, this city has become a metropolitan area, for example suburban neighbourhoods. Bandra, Bhandup.
Hence, the correct answer is option C-Suburbs.
Note:
Bandra is also referred to and with good reason as the "queen of the suburbs." A rare mix of heritage and modernity and one of the most popular and cooler neighbourhoods in the region, this westerly suburb is home to some of Mumbai's most popular restaurants, pubs and shopping areas. The Bhandupeshwar Mahadev Mandir is an old temple devoted to Lord Shiva.
